What is Cosmic Witchcraft?
Cosmic Witchcraft is an exciting and modern spiritual practice that intertwines various traditions, focusing on the cosmos, astrology, and our connection to nature. Let’s explore its origins and what it entails.
Origins of Cosmic Witchcraft
A Contemporary Spiritual Movement: Cosmic Witchcraft is primarily a recent development, emerging in the late 20th and early 21st centuries. It reflects a growing trend in eclectic spirituality, where individuals draw inspiration from multiple traditions to create their own unique practices.
The Role of Astrology: At the heart of Cosmic Witchcraft lies astrology, a practice with roots that stretch back to ancient civilizations like Babylon and Egypt. Astrologers believed that the positions and movements of celestial bodies could significantly influence human affairs. Cosmic Witches often incorporate astrological charts and lunar phases into their rituals and spell work.
Connection to Wicca and Eclectic Witchcraft: Cosmic Witchcraft shares many elements with Wicca, particularly its deep reverence for nature and the divine. Many practitioners draw from traditional Wiccan practices, such as working with the elements and performing rituals, while adapting them to align with cosmic themes. Influence of the New Age Movement: The rise of the New Age movement in the 1970s and 1980s played a significant role in popularizing Cosmic Witchcraft. This movement emphasized personal spirituality and a holistic approach to health, inspiring many to explore cosmic energies within their rituals.
Curiosity About the Universe: As our understanding of the universe has expanded—thanks to advances in astronomy and space exploration—more people have begun to weave these cosmic themes into their spiritual practices. This fascination emphasizes the interconnections of all things and how the movements of celestial bodies impact life on Earth.
Key Practices in Cosmic Witchcraft
Astrological Timing: Cosmic Witches often time their spells and rituals according to astrological events, like the New Moon, Full Moon, and various planetary alignments. This timing is believed to enhance the effectiveness of their work.
Celestial Correspondences: Each planet, star, and constellation carries its own unique energies and meanings. In their rituals, Cosmic Witches may invoke these celestial bodies, drawing on their characteristics to guide their intentions and manifestations.
Meditation and Visualization: Practitioners frequently engage in meditation to connect with cosmic energies, visualize celestial events, or seek wisdom from higher realms.
Varied Rituals: The rituals in Cosmic Witchcraft can differ widely. They may include creating altars dedicated to celestial bodies, using crystals that correspond with specific astrological signs, and incorporating herbs, oils, and candles that resonate with cosmic energies.
Dream Work: Many Cosmic Witches believe that dreams can offer insights from the universe. Keeping dream journals and performing rituals to enhance dream recall and interpretation are common practices.
Nature Connection: While focused on cosmic energies, Cosmic Witches also maintain a deep connection to the Earth. They may engage in activities like gardening and foraging to honor both earthly and cosmic influences.

Understanding Cosmic Energies
Cosmic energies refer to the influences and vibrations that emanate from celestial bodies and the universe at large. These energies are thought to profoundly impact human emotions, lives, and the environment. Let’s delve deeper into what cosmic energies entail:
Celestial Bodies: Each planet and star emits specific energies that can affect individuals differently, depending on their astrological signs and life experiences. For example, the Moon is often linked to emotions and intuition, while the Sun symbolizes vitality and creativity.
Astrological Cycles: Cosmic Witchcraft emphasizes the importance of astrological cycles, such as retrogrades, eclipses, and planetary alignments. These events create waves of energy believed to influence personal growth, challenges, and opportunities.
Aligning with Energies: Many practitioners work to align themselves with these cosmic energies to enhance their rituals and intentions. This alignment often involves using crystals, herbs, and other tools that resonate with specific celestial bodies.
Universal Flow: Cosmic energies are seen as part of a larger universal flow. By tapping into these energies, Cosmic Witches believe they can harness the power of the universe for manifestation, healing, and personal transformation.
Enhanced Intuition: Through meditation and connection with cosmic energies, many Cosmic Witches develop their intuition. This heightened awareness can guide their decision-making and personal growth.
A Bridge to the Divine: Cosmic energies are often viewed as pathways to the divine or higher consciousness. Engaging with these energies can foster a sense of oneness with the universe and deepen one’s spiritual journey.
